 /**
  * @short Base class for all nodes in the MMF backend.
  *
- * MediaNode is the base class for all nodes in the chain for MMF. Currently
- * they are:
+ * MediaNode is the base class for all nodes created by the MMF
+ * backend.
+ *
+ * These nodes may be one of the following types:
  *
- * - MediaObject: a source of media
- * - AbstractEffect: supplying audio effects
- * - AudioOutput: pretty much a dummy interface, but is also MediaNode in order
- *   to simplify connection/disconnection.
+ * - MediaObject
+ *      This represents the source of media data.  It encapsulates the
+ *      appropriate MMF client API for playing audio or video.
+ * - AudioOutput
+ *      This represents the audio output device.  Since the MMF client API
+ *      does not expose the output device directly, this backend node
+ *      simply forwards volume control commands to the MediaObject.
+ * - VideoWidget
+ *      A native widget on which video will be rendered.
+ * - An audio effect, derived form AbstractAudioEffect
  *
- * MediaNode provides spectatability into the chain, and also allows the
- * connection code to be written in a polymorphic manner, instead of putting it
- * all in the Backend class. Due to that MMF has no concept of chaining, the
- * order of the nodes in the graph has no meaning.
+ * Because the MMF API does not support the concept of a media filter graph,
+ * this class must ensure the following:
+ *
+ * - Each media graph contains at most one MediaObject instance.
+ * - Every non-MediaObject node holds a reference to the MediaObject.  This
+ * allows commands to be sent through the graph to the encapsulated MMF client
+ * API.
  */
